From the Publisher:
Learning to knit can be enormous fun for five-to-ten-year-olds--especially when helped along by frisky animal characters whose antics make each lesson a delight. Each stage of knitting is presented in easy lessons, followed by fun projects to try out new skills.
In addition to all the basic steps, children will learn special techniques, like knitting with stripes, sewing up seams, and placing buttons.
